2023 Kia Niro Pricing
The price of the 2023 Kia Niro ranges from $27,915 to $40,915 based on trim and extras. Kia Niro LX ($27,915), Kia Niro EX ($30,515), Kia Niro EX Touring ($32,815), Kia Niro SX ($33,915), Kia Niro EX PHEV ($35,165), Kia Niro SX Touring ($36,215), and Kia Niro SX PHEV ($40,915) are the trim degrees to be had.

2023 Kia Niro Interior, and Cargo
Inside the redesigned Niro, a more sculptural interior design offers a more contemporary atmosphere. For the headliner and upholstery, Kia employed recyclable materials and natural fibers such as eucalyptus leaves. Passenger capacity is around the same as the outgoing Niro, so it’s not the most roomy SUV on the market. But it should be ample for four persons and a major grocery run. Ambient inside lighting provides a luxurious touch, while a rotary shift knob replaces the current model’s lever-style gear selector.
Infotainment and Connectivity
While the standard infotainment display on the Niro is an 8.0-inch touchscreen. A bigger 10.3-inch infotainment display is standard on all trims save the base LX and includes in-dash navigation and SiriusXM satellite radio. Both screens are equipped with the most recent version of Kia’s UVO infotainment system. Which includes Apple CarPlay and Android Auto. The EX and higher trims feature a wireless smartphone charging pad. While the SX and SX Touring trims get a seven-speaker Harman/Kardon array instead of the original six-speaker setup.
